Learn what skills are required to be a successful leader in today's business environment. The Competent Leader concentrates on the interpersonal skills required to be a great leader. Most people in supervisory, managerial, or other positions of leadership have exceptionally strong technical skills but are not equally strong in their interpersonal skills. This is because most people are hired and promoted based on how well they perform the "operational" functions of a position. This book will aid both new and experienced leaders in concentrating on the necessary skills to fine-tune their relationship-building skills. The Competent Leader is written in an easy-to-understand "how-to" format, it offers action planning guides and assessments which help transfer newly learned skills back to the workplace.

Jane Flaherty has over 25 Years of experience designing and implementing organizational interventions for both the public and private sector. She serves on the faculty at San Diego State University and is a Senior Consultant at PBS & Associates, Inc.
Peter Barron Stark is principal of his own management consulting firm, PBS & Associates, Inc., and is an instructor at San Diego State University. He specializes in leadership and management training, presenting over 250 seminars, speeches and workshops annually.
